Heroix (http://www.heroix.com), a leading provider of agentless application performance and network monitoring software, today announced it has has been nominated for the 2009 Mass Technology Leadership Awards given by the Mass Technology Leadership Council. Heroix software enables IT organizations to improve application and network performance, view IT performance from a business perspective, and monitor service level agreements (SLAs). The Mass TLC'ss 12th annual award program spotlights the companies, people, and technologies that exemplify the best and the brightest in the Massachusetts technology community. Finalists are selected over the summer, and winners will be announced at an awards gala in the fall.
The nomination cited Heroix as a quiet standout among private Massachusetts software companies, with a 30-year track record of profitability and a reputation for technically robust
software and superior customer service. Unlike many software companies today, Heroix still delivers technical support directly from its Massachusetts headquarters, with highly trained IT
engineers who develop one-on-one relationships with customers.

The company'ss flagship offering is Heroix Longitude. By taking an integrated approach to monitoring IT performance (http://www.heroix.com/agentless/network_monitoring_software.htm) and Service Level Agreements, Longitude helps IT
organizations improve service levels and enhance business performance through reporting, alerting, automated correction, and SLA monitoring (http://www.heroix.com/agentless/servicelevelagreement_SLA_monitoring.htm) for applications, servers, IT
infrastructure, networks, and SNMP devices.
Longitude has achieved steady growth in the IT management marketplace, with increased customer acquisition rates for the past three years, and over 1,000 new licenses per quarter for six
consecutive quarters. Heroix attributes Longitude'ss continued success to its agentless monitoring architecture, which enables it to provide robust monitoring without requiring software
to be installed on each server. Longitude'ss agentless architecture helps IT organizations maximize performance and meet their service level obligations, while helping them save money
during tight economic times, said Lane. Compared with agent-based software, agentless monitoring involves much lower acquisition costs, easier deployment and quicker time to value that
can help IT organizations tighten their belts without sacrificing service and availability.
